Summary form only given. It is only natural to dream of commercial success for new technology. Unfortunately, a technological break-through is usually only a first small step on the commercial road that has many roadwork and accident black-spots and certainly no “cones-hotline”. Drawing on his experience of ten years at CERN followed by fifteen years building Oxford Positron Systems, the author revisits the highway travelled in bringing his HIDAC (HIgh Density Avalanche Chamber) technology to market for digital radiography and positron emission tomography. Particular reference is made to the personal experiences involved in transferring technology from multinational laboratory to small entrepreneurial company
